Prevent changing of information in fields in a PDF document

I have a couple of PDF files with several fields that I need to enter new information into every week, and then send it to somebody electronically. Is there a way In Acrobat reader I can prevent or disable the changing of information I enter into the fields by the person I send the file to?

Hi NoelC07191976

Actually, that can be done using Acrobat: https://acrobatusers.com/tutorials/how-to-lock-form-fields-using-a-digital-signature

Let me know if that helps.

Using Reader, you may use the tool "Certificate tool" to sign the document. And once you make up to the point 10,

if you look at the link above there is an option lock the document.
